A rental property attorney is a legal professional who specializes in issues related to rental property ownership and management. Whether you are a new landlord or a seasoned investor, having a rental property attorney on your side can help protect your investments and ensure that you are in compliance with all relevant laws and regulations.
One of the most important roles of a rental property attorney is to help landlords understand their rights and responsibilities under the law. Landlord-tenant laws can vary significantly from state to state, and it can be challenging to keep up with all the changes and updates. A rental property attorney can help you navigate these laws and ensure that you are in compliance with all relevant regulations.
In addition to helping landlords understand their legal obligations, a rental property attorney can also assist with drafting and reviewing lease agreements. A well-drafted lease agreement is essential for protecting both landlords and tenants in the event of a dispute. A rental property attorney can help ensure that your lease agreement is comprehensive and enforceable, reducing the likelihood of conflicts down the line.
Another key role of a rental property attorney is to help landlords navigate the eviction process. Evicting a tenant can be a complex and time-consuming process, and it is essential to follow all legal procedures to avoid potential legal challenges. A rental property attorney can help guide you through the eviction process, ensuring that you follow all necessary steps and avoid any potential pitfalls.
